King is a p in the spring of 1815, nearly forty years after the revolutionary war and 45 years before the civil war, august king travels to an open air market in the mountains of north carolina to purchase supplies and livestock and to make the final payment on land he purchased eight years earlier. The journey of august king is a 1995 american drama film directed by john duigan based on the novel of the same name by john ehle, who also wrote the screenplay.
